2006 Mazda 6 vs. 2009 Subaru Legacy
To start off, 2009 Subaru Legacy is newer by 3 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2006 Mazda 6.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2006 Mazda 6 would be higher. At 2,964 cc, 2006 Mazda 6 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2006 Mazda 6 (215 HP @ 6000 RPM) has 52 more horse power than 2009 Subaru Legacy. (163 HP @ 6800 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2006 Mazda 6 should accelerate faster than 2009 Subaru Legacy.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2009 Subaru Legacy weights approximately 315 kg more than 2006 Mazda 6.
Because 2009 Subaru Legacy is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 2006 Mazda 6.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2009 Subaru Legacy will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2006 Mazda 6 (270 Nm @ 5000 RPM) has 83 more torque (in Nm) than 2009 Subaru Legacy. (187 Nm @ 3200 RPM). This means 2006 Mazda 6 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2009 Subaru Legacy.
Compare all specifications:
2006 Mazda 6 | 2009 Subaru Legacy | |
Make | Mazda | Subaru |
Model | 6 | Legacy |
Year Released | 2006 | 2009 |
Body Type | Sedan | Sedan |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 2964 cc | 1994 cc |
Horse Power | 215 HP | 163 HP |
Engine RPM | 6000 RPM | 6800 RPM |
Torque | 270 Nm | 187 Nm |
Torque RPM | 5000 RPM | 3200 RPM |
Drive Type | Front | 4WD |
Number of Seats | 5 seats | 5 seats |
Number of Doors | 4 doors | 4 doors |
Vehicle Weight | 1120 kg | 1435 kg |
Vehicle Width | 1790 mm | 1430 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2680 mm | 2680 mm |
Fuel Consumption Overall | 10.7 L/100km | 8.9 L/100km |
Fuel Tank Capacity | 68 L | 64 L |
